Transaction 49315c93f291386156fa10e445f3dc3aac369767bcfd040a6a4bbc6d02afdfd6
1 Input
1 Output
-
49315c93f291386156fa10e445f3dc3aac369767bcfd040a6a4bbc6d02afdfd6:0
- value
- 3015426
- script pubkey
- OP_0 OP_PUSHBYTES_20 323e22258c892c19e32d65a8e8cca2303f498c49
- address
- bc1qxglzyfvv3ykpncedvk5w3n9zxql5nrzfmwwjzr